## Deployment

Welcome aboard! Before you deploy Larkmill anywhere, know that it talks to the Quillbase pricing API upstream, and that API falls over more often than we'd like. So we wrap every call in a circuit breaker: after a run of failures it opens, requests short-circuit to cached prices, and after a cooldown it half-opens to probe. Don't disable it in staging — we test the breaker paths there on purpose. When you provision a new environment, set the breaker configuration to these values.

deployment values, kagug-bagef:
wenius:
  pin: 8006
  tenant: tameth
  seal: seal_6cc08e04
  metrics_host: metrics.wenius.torvaworks.corp
  standby_team: jormir
  escalation: julvan-istius
  nonce: a127de

## Releases

StockMender's inventory reconciliation job ships as a versioned artifact every second Tuesday. Plugin authors targeting the reconciliation hooks should pin to a minor version, since batch-diff semantics can change between minors. Release candidates are published to the Brindlewick staging registry 48 hours before promotion, giving you a window to run compatibility checks. All artifacts are signed before upload. Verify each download against the signing key below.

signing key of tafog-baweg = bky13_HKh9E3LoN6c87

Step 6: Drain the Proctorline exam queue before cutover. Pause intake, wait for in-flight proctoring sessions to flush, confirm queue depth is zero in the Lanternview dashboard. Then push the new consumer build to the standby pool. The push must be signed; verify against the key below.

deploy key for tawef-fahaf: bky13_g3HEideuTscRu

## Artifact Signing — Admin Dashboard Dark Mode

The Nightglass theme package for the Cormont admin dashboard ships as a separately signed asset. Because theme bundles can inject CSS into privileged views, every dark-mode release must pass signature verification before the dashboard loads it. Reviewers should check that the bundle digest matches the release ledger entry. Verification is performed against the signing key recorded below.

rollout seal: bky19_VuYQcrESQYvsst15QyN